Understanding the Role of Car Ozone Generators

At the core, a car ozone generator is an innovative appliance that uses ozone (O₃) molecules to purify and deodorize vehicle interiors. Ozone, a powerful oxidant, effectively neutralizes bacteria, viruses, mold, odors, and other pollutants without the need for harsh chemicals. This process ensures a sanitized, fresh-smelling environment within the vehicle, significantly enhancing the overall driving experience.

The Science Behind Ozone: How Car Ozone Generators Work

Ozone generators operate by transforming oxygen (O₂) from the ambient air into ozone molecules through a process called corona discharge or ultraviolet (UV) light exposure. This ozone is then introduced into the vehicle’s interior, where it rapidly reacts with pollutants, breaking down their molecular structures. The ozone effectively destroys bacteria, neutralizes odors, and eliminates mold spores, leaving the environment sanitized and fresh.

Once the treatment is complete, ozone naturally decomposes back into oxygen, ensuring no chemical residues or harmful byproducts remain. This characteristic makes ozone a highly effective and eco-friendly solution for vehicle interior cleaning.

Implementing Ozone Treatment in Your Vehicle Detailing Process

For optimal results, the process of ozone treatment in vehicle detailing should follow a structured approach:

  1. Preparation: Remove personal items and ensure proper ventilation of the vehicle.
  2. Sealing the Interior: Close all doors and windows to contain the ozone effectively.
  3. Ozone Application: Set the ozone generator to the appropriate timer based on vehicle size and contamination level.
  4. Ozone Treatment Cycle: Initiate the cycle, typically lasting between 15 to 30 minutes, depending on severity.
  5. Ventilation and Aeration: After treatment, ventilate the vehicle thoroughly to dissipate residual ozone and ensure safety before re-entry.

This method guarantees a deep clean and deodorization, vastly improving air quality and customer satisfaction.

Safety Considerations When Using Car Ozone Generators

While ozone is highly effective, safety precautions are crucial to prevent health hazards:

  • Operator Training: Ensure personnel are trained to operate ozone generators correctly.
  • Proper Ventilation: Always ventilate the vehicle after ozone treatment before allowing human access.
  • Usage Limitations: Avoid prolonged ozone exposure in occupied vehicles to prevent respiratory issues.
  • Regular Maintenance: Maintain equipment as per manufacturer guidelines to ensure safety and performance.

Educating staff on these safety measures minimizes risks and maximizes benefits.
